      Google Escalates Challenge to Nvidia in High-Stakes AI Chip Battle

      Google is moving aggressively to challenge Nvidia‘s dominance in artificial intelligence hardware by expanding the commercial reach of its Tensor Processing Units (TPUs) and adopting many of the financing and ecosystem-building strategies that helped Nvidia become the dominant force in AI computing. The company is backing large-scale data-center projects, providing financial guarantees, investing in cloud infrastructure partnerships, and marketing specialized AI chips directly to customers. While Nvidia still controls the overwhelming majority of the AI accelerator market through its GPUs and software ecosystem, Google’s vast financial resources, growing TPU adoption, and willingness to subsidize infrastructure development signal that the AI chip market may be entering its most competitive phase yet. Analysts increasingly view Google as the most formidable challenger to Nvidia’s leadership position in AI computing.

      Key Takeaways

      • Google is leveraging its enormous balance sheet to build an alternative AI infrastructure ecosystem centered on its TPU chips, mirroring tactics that helped Nvidia dominate the AI market.
      • Nvidia retains significant advantages through market share, customer loyalty, manufacturing scale, and its entrenched software ecosystem, making any challenge difficult despite Google’s resources.
      • The AI hardware market is evolving from a near-monopoly into a more competitive environment as major technology companies seek alternatives to Nvidia’s products and pricing power.

      In-Depth

      For years, Nvidia has enjoyed an almost unchallenged position at the center of the artificial intelligence revolution. Its graphics processors became the indispensable engines powering everything from large language models to advanced AI inference systems. That dominance translated into extraordinary market power, allowing Nvidia to become one of the most valuable companies in the world. Now, however, Google appears determined to alter the balance of power.

      Rather than merely selling chips, Google is pursuing a comprehensive strategy designed to build an entire ecosystem around its Tensor Processing Units. The company is financing data-center development, supporting cloud providers, and helping customers secure the infrastructure necessary to deploy AI workloads at scale. This approach closely resembles the methods Nvidia used to create demand for its own products during the early stages of the AI boom.

      The effort reflects a broader reality within the technology sector. Major AI developers increasingly recognize the risks associated with relying on a single supplier for critical computing resources. As demand for AI processing power continues to surge, concerns about availability, pricing, and strategic dependence have encouraged companies to explore alternative platforms.

      From a market perspective, Google possesses one advantage few competitors can match: virtually unlimited financial firepower. The company can afford to make long-term investments, subsidize infrastructure projects, and absorb losses while expanding TPU adoption. That makes Google a uniquely credible challenger.

      Still, Nvidia remains firmly in control of the battlefield. Its software tools, customer relationships, and dominant market share create powerful barriers to entry. Yet the emergence of a serious competitor suggests that the next chapter of the AI revolution may not be defined by a single winner. Instead, it could become a contest between technology giants seeking to control the computing foundation of the AI age.
